garyst wrote: Fri Dec 15, 2017 3:50 pm I have no interest or use for those harvesters. The seasons mod is neat but It has taken me a month to finally get my farm the way I like it and I have no intentions on starting over just to use the seasons mod. The only mods I really am looking forward to and needing to complete my farm are the Massey sprayer, horsch equipment pack, and blacksheep excavator.
You don't have to start your game over to use seasons. Just say don't reset fields when you start. If you want to play it safe, just harvest all harvestable fields and fill up your seeders before loading the mod. That's what I do
